The Mediflow Waterbase Fiber Pillow is a premium hypoallergenic fiber
pillow which cushions the head and neck. The secure Waterbase (water
filled bladder inside the pillow) responds instantly to movement. This
exclusive Waterbase design enables patients to adjust firmness to your desired
comfort level. Simply adjust the water level in the Waterbase bladder for
optimum cervical and head support.

On February 6, 1997, a peer-reviewed clinical study on the therapeutic
effectiveness of cervical pillows, released by Johns Hopkins University School
of Medicine, revealed that the Mediflow® water pillow was associated with reduced morning pain intensity, increased pain
relief and improved quality of sleep. When compared to the participants own
pillows and a roll pillow, the study also showed that the Mediflow water pillow
was significantly better for overall satisfaction.

Cervical Pain: A Comparison of Three
Pillows, Lavin RA. Research conducted at Johns Hopkins University School of
Medicine. Published in Archives of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ation February
1997.
On January 16, 1996, Director of Research and Ergonomics Gary E. Sanders, PhD reported the results of the following study on
the Mediflow® water pillow: 104 subjects were given the Mediflow® water pillow, pre-filled with 128 ounces of water, and were asked to sleep with it for seven consecutive nights. Each subject was then asked to complete a five item survey regarding their impression of the Mediflow® water pillow. The results of the survey showed.
- Sixty-eight percent of the subjects felt the Mediflow® water pillow was better than the pillow they normally used.
- Sixty-eight percent of the subjects said the quality of their sleep improved when using the Mediflow® water pillow.
- Ninety percent of the subjects said they would continue to use the Mediflow® water pillow.
- Eighty-four percent of the subjects rated the Mediflow® water pillow 8 or better on a 10 point scale. (10 being the highest satisfaction).
Quality of Sleep Findings, Logan College of
Chiropractic. Poster presentation at the Conference of Chiropractic Research and
Education, June 1996 San Diego, USA.
